Transaction 5dadfd20680a41ed73c5df4c13904edc817495c025288f477e29bb474f65e798

1 Input
1 Outputs
  • 5dadfd20680a41ed73c5df4c13904edc817495c025288f477e29bb474f65e798:0
  • value  566135
    address  3CpNcTPUvwHdQ4m3xY1pQs5F1LZs1FNNap